Jamb

n.1.
1.(Arch) The vertical side of any opening, as a door or fireplace; hence, less properly, any narrow vertical surface of wall, as the of a chimney-breast or of a pier, as distinguished from its face.
2.(Mining) Any thick mass of rock which prevents miners from following the lode or vein.
v. t.1.See Jam, v. t. & i.
n.1.See Jambes.
Noun1.jamb - upright consisting of a vertical side member of a door or window frame
